Middlesboro 62 Cumberland 58

With University of Louisville assistant coach Steve Masiello watching from press row at the Cawood High School gymnasium, Middlesboro senior guard Stuart Miller demonstrated Monday in the 52nd District Tournament that his game features plenty of flash and a solid dose of fundamentals.

Miller showed the long-range shooting skills in the first half that caught Louisville’s attention and helped him set the state record, hitting five of seven from long range despite having Cumberland Redskins covering him like a glove. Miller went back to the basics down the stretch as he cooled off from the outside, hitting eight of eight pressure-packed free throws in the final minute as Middlesboro rallied from a five-point deficit to edge the Redskins 62-58.

 

Cumberland 14 11 19 14 — 58

Middlesboro 16 14 10 22 — 62
